#6da143 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6da143 is composed of 42.7% red, 63.1%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.4%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 93.2 degrees, a saturation of 41.2% and a lightness of 44.7%. #6da143 color hex could be obtained by blending #daff86 with #004300.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#6da143

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060904 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#6da143

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#72756f is the less saturated color, while #66de06 is the most saturated one.
